On July 29 and 30, 2022, in Thua Thien Hue province, Action to the Community Development Institute (ACDC) in collaboration with the Project Management Unit organized home visits and consultations for persons with disabilities in two areas of A Luoi district and Huong Tra town. This is a practical activity to improve the ability to live independently and integrate into the community for persons with disabilities.

Members of the advisory group include social and cultural officers, commune health officers, and members of local OPDs with the support of experienced advisors from the Rehabilitation Hospital and the Organization of persons with disabilities - Supporting persons with Disabilities and Orphans in Thua Thien Hue Province.

After 2 days, 32 households of persons with disabilities were consulted on necessary issues about independent living, house renovation, and optimal space arrangement, convenience for moving and living. This not only contributes to minimizing the risk of accidents but also improves persons with disabilities’ ability to live independently as well as reduces the dependence on their families. In addition, procedures on loans, vocational training, and policies related to persons with disabilities were counseled clearly and specifically by the officials. By contacting and counseling, the participating officers had the opportunity to practice the knowledge that they have learned through the training courses, practice more counseling skills as well as grasp information about the circumstances of persons with disabilities in the locality.

The program is within the project "Raising voices, creating opportunities for persons with disabilities for the period 2021 - 2024" funded by the United States Agency for International Development (USAID). In the coming time, the project will continue to implement many activities to improve capacity and promote social assistance for persons with disabilities in the locality.
